If you want to know who really controls Thinkon Semiconductor Jinzhou Corp. (SHSE:688233), then you'll have to look at the makeup of its share registry. With 45% stake, private companies possess the maximum shares in the company. That is, the group stands to benefit the most if the stock rises (or lose the most if there is a downturn).

Hedge funds don't have many shares in Thinkon Semiconductor Jinzhou. The company's largest shareholder is Gengduo Liang Lighting Co., Ltd., with ownership of 22%. In comparison, the second and third largest shareholders hold about 21% and 4.5% of the stock.

On looking further, we found that 50% of the shares are owned by the top 4 shareholders. In other words, these shareholders have a meaningful say in the decisions of the company.

Insider Ownership Of Thinkon Semiconductor Jinzhou

The definition of an insider can differ slightly between different countries, but members of the board of directors always count. Management ultimately answers to the board. However, it is not uncommon for managers to be executive board members, especially if they are a founder or the CEO.

Insider ownership is positive when it signals leadership are thinking like the true owners of the company. However, high insider ownership can also give immense power to a small group within the company. This can be negative in some circumstances.

Shareholders would probably be interested to learn that insiders own shares in Thinkon Semiconductor Jinzhou Corp.. It has a market capitalization of just CN¥2.6b, and insiders have CN¥40m worth of shares, in their own names. Some would say this shows alignment of interests between shareholders and the board. But it might be worth checking if those insiders have been selling.

General Public Ownership

The general public, who are usually individual investors, hold a 37% stake in Thinkon Semiconductor Jinzhou. While this size of ownership may not be enough to sway a policy decision in their favour, they can still make a collective impact on company policies.

Private Company Ownership

Our data indicates that Private Companies hold 45%, of the company's shares. Private companies may be related parties. Sometimes insiders have an interest in a public company through a holding in a private company, rather than in their own capacity as an individual. While it's hard to draw any broad stroke conclusions, it is worth noting as an area for further research.
